Is a miter saw worth it?
Miter saws are a valuable tool for the DIYer, and a must-have tool for a fully functioning workshop. They are designed to quickly cut crown molding, door frames, window casings, and picture frames. Miter saws can also make straight cuts for general do-it-yourself woodworking projects.
How high should a miter saw table be?
The ideal height of a miter saw stand is the height that is comfortable for you. Too low and your back will likely ache, too high, and it could be equally uncomfortable to use. For reference, most workbenches range somewhere from three feet to four and a half feet high.
What is the difference between a chop saw and a miter saw?
Whereas chop saws are rugged and relatively simple tools, mitre saws are designed and manufactured to make precision cuts at many different angles. Although a mitre saw can cut non-ferrous metal when used with the correct blade, they are most often used by joiners, kitchen fitters and cabinet makers to cut wood.
Where do you place a miter saw?
Set up the saw in an appropriate space It’s best to attach it on a workbench or stand against the middle of a long wall. This allows for cutoffs on either side of the blade. If there isn’t a long wall, try to locate the saw near a doorway or other opening that can provide clearance for longer boards.
How much does a good miter saw cost?
A basic compound miter saw starts at $100, while miter saws with sliding blades start at $125. Dual-bevel miter saws start at $200, and professional-level miter saws with special features can cost as much as $800.

Can my mitre saw be used as a metal cutting saw?
Yes you can use a miter saw to cut metal as long as you use the appropriate blade; however, the types of metals are limited. The most possible metals that you can cut using a miter saw are aluminum and steel.
